Reading hasn't had much luck against Mariemont recently, but that could start to change on Tuesday. The Reading Blue Devils' road trip will continue as they head out to face the Mariemont Warriors at 7:00 p.m.
On Saturday, Reading and Madison finished up on equal footing with a 2-2 draw.
Meanwhile, Mariemont came tearing into Saturday's matchup with 11 straight wins (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 3.1 goals) and they left with even more momentum.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the WARRIORS , sneaking past 2-1. Given the Warriors' advantage in MaxPreps' Ohio soccer rankings (they are ranked 28th, while the WARRIORS are ranked 98th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Charlie Collister and
Santino Serger scored both of Mariemont's goals, bringing their combined season tally to 13 goals.
With that draw, Reading's record moves to 5-7-3. As for Mariemont, their win was their fifth stra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 13-2-1.
Reading suffered a grim 8-0 defeat to Mariemont in their previous meeting back in October of 2023. Can Reading av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
